1732, On the election of 1732
A two page article authored by "M.B." and printed in New York in 1732 regarding the wisdom of having annual or triennial elections for the General
Assembly. The writer endorsed the idea that the governor should call for elections, since regular elections would guarantee that the representatives
are faithful in their duties. (Source of the digitized copy: New York Historical Society Library).
